Tyson Fury vows to retire from boxing instead of suffering an upset

Ahead of Saturday’s boxing bout, Lineal Heavyweight champion Tyson Fury who rates himself as the best of his Era has said he would rather retire than lose to unbeaten German Tom Schwarz.

Though Fury also admitted that underestimating his opponent, Tom Schwarz would be a grave mistake.

 

The Gypsy King admitted that everything is on the line in every fight at this level, he said “There is a difference between a man who fights well under pressure, and the man who goes to the office not feeling great and still gets a victory.

 

I can have a bad day, but I can still grind victories out of bad day.”

Unbeaten Tyson Fury, who was installed as No 1 in Ring Magazine latest ratings after Anthony Joshua’s defeat by Andy Ruiz Jnr in New York last week, fought to a disputed draw with Wilder for the World Boxing Council in Los Angeles seven months ago.
